Dealing with lack of oxygen when living the high and low life! Deeply hypoxic situation, air-breathing vertebrates can"t access o2 underwater. Water contains 40 x less o2 than air. 12,000 feet- each breath delivers only 60% of the oxygen at sea level. 30,000 feet death zone- amount of oxygen is insufficient to sustain human life. Using automated time depth recorders to record diving behaviour at sea. Lactic acid increases in blood of diving animals. What physiological adaptations would you expect to see at high altitude? increase rbc-hg. A common adaptation to life at high altitude. Low elevation relatives also have high affinity for hg. Insights into the mechanism of high altitude adaptation of deer mouse hemoglobin. Humans have colonised high altitude areas at least three times from low altitude ancestral po.
